Minutes — Management Meeting, Logistics Review

Present: Heads of department. Chair: T. Varnell.

Agreed: terminate contract with Quillhaven Freight at quarter end. Draft agreement with Marrowline Logistics approved pending legal review. Transition window: six weeks. Ops to map depot handover; Finance to confirm penalty exposure. No external communication until signatures complete. The following note must not be shared outside this group.

confidential, fajop-yaweg: The renewal with Zorixox Holdings closes at $5 million a year, 15 percent above the last contract. Project Quenath slips by one quarter because of the staffing delay.

Deep-link routing for the Larkspur app is handled by the RouteMint service. If a link opens the home screen instead of the target view, check that the path prefix is registered in the manifest before escalating to the Navigation pod. When filing an escalation, always include the token printed at the top of the routing log.

trace token, yahof-yadup: htk21_3e52fc440779ed8614351

## Replacing the Old Job Queue

Welcome to Team Marigold! You'll be reviewing PRs that rip out our homegrown queue (lovingly called "Chugger") and swap in the new Relayline workers. Chugger stored jobs as pickled blobs, so expect lots of serialization cleanup in the diffs. Pay special attention to retry semantics — Chugger silently dropped failures after three attempts, and we don't want that back. To poke at the migration state locally, point your client at the jobs database using the connection string below.

warehouse DSN: cockroachdb://holvan_svc:viOKuRy@db-3e1a.plorvaforge.corp:5432/istius